Google Docs named range copying doesn't work (most of the time, sometimes it does, like in my initial testing), which means that you cannot currently copy cites even within the document. There's been an open issue for this bug/feature for 3 years on google docs trackers, and is blocked by some other private issue. Expecting a fix from google is unlikely.
However, the clipboard data when copying text within google docs includes named range info, so we could (and should) implement range copying ourselves. This will also allow copying citations between docs.
